Handover note for the Tilecourier prefetcher, for review before I'm out next week. Current state: the prefetcher predicts pan direction from the last three viewport deltas and queues tiles two zoom levels ahead, capped at 40 MB of cache. Known issue: eviction is LRU but ignores zoom level, so deep-zoom sessions thrash — fix is sketched in the `eviction-v2` branch. Please review the queueing change first, since it blocks the mobile release. Benchmarks and design notes are on the internal page.

wiki page, kahog-hahig: https://vault.zemvargrid.internal/display/deploy/repo/settings/merge_requests/job/settings/6f3b933774dbc5320a4daa18

### Changelog — 2.14.0

Migrated the Lanternode build from the legacy script pipeline to the hermetic Forgepit system. All dependencies are now pinned and fetched from the sealed mirror; network access during builds is disabled. On-call: if a build fails citing an unpinned artifact, do not re-enable network fetches — escalate instead. Rollback instructions live in the runbook. Escalations go to the migration owner.

approver of tawip-bagap = Holdor Silath

Subject: On-call handover — Bloomgate

Quiet shift. One false-positive spike on the Bloomgate filter fronting Kestrel KV around 02:00; rotated the filter and rates normalized. Rebuild job runs nightly at 03:30 — don't restart Kestrel while it's running or you'll get a cold filter and hammer the store. Dashboard links are in the team wiki. For filter tuning questions, contact the storage lead directly.

alerts address for kaduf-kahap: lamael@urlaqio.local